Description
The back of card #128 features Paul Warfield of the Miami Dolphins. It includes 1973 and lifetime receiving stats, a short biographical blurb about his blocking and long-bomb ability, and a cartoon note about his radio program. The bottom features the 'FOOTBALL GAME' interactive section with a 6-yard gain result.

Authenticity Indicators
Correct coarse gray/brown cardboard stock typical of 1974 Topps; 'T.C.G. PRTD. IN U.S.A.' copyright at bottom; era-appropriate ink absorption. High confidence in authenticity.

Selling Guide
Where to Sell
eBay is the best platform for mid-grade vintage base cards. COMC is also a good option for low-cost vintage to avoid individual shipping logistics.
Selling Tips
Do not grade this card, as the grading fees would exceed the market value increase. Sell as 'Raw' or 'Vintage'. Always mention 'Hall of Fame' in the title. Use a penny sleeve and top-loader for shipping.
